Detailed Comparison

MetricAerospace engineersPrison service officers (below principal officer)Difference
Median Annual£56,156£34,470+£21,686
Mean Annual£62,950£36,850+£26,100
Monthly£4,680£2,873+£1,807
Weekly£1,080£663+£417
Hourly£27.00£16.57+£10.43
